Every church wants to help its members grow in faith and build stronger connections. Small groups add real value by creating a place where people can develop close relationships, study the Bible together, and support each other’s spiritual journeys.
These smaller communities make it easier for everyone to feel included and heard, no matter the size of the church.
Small groups help churches create stronger connections and a deeper sense of belonging among church members. These ministries also mirror early Christian practices, building close-knit communities grounded in faith and support.
